This n8n template uses AI to automatically classify incoming Gmail messages into five categories and route them to the right people or departments. It can also reply automatically and send WhatsApp alerts for urgent or relevant messages.
This helps ensure high-priority emails never get missed, while other messages are handled efficiently.
##How It Works
Trigger
A new email in Gmail triggers the workflow.
Classification (OpenAI GPT)
The email is analyzed by an OpenAI GPT model and classified into one of:
High Priority
Customer Support
Promotion
Finance/Billing
Random/Other
Customer Support → Auto-reply + send WhatsApp confirmation alert.
Promotion → Summarize email + send WhatsApp promotional alert.
Finance/Billing → Forward to finance team + send WhatsApp finance alert.
Random/Other → Label and log only.
##Setup Instructions
Step 1: Gmail Authorization
Add a Gmail node in n8n.
Connect using OAuth2 and grant read/send permissions.
Step 2: OpenAI API Key
Get your API key from OpenAI.
Add it to n8n credentials for the OpenAI node.
Step 3: WhatsApp Integration
Use your WhatsApp Business API or a provider like Twilio or 360Dialog.
Replace placeholders with your details:
[YOUR_WHATSAPP_NUMBER]
[YOUR_FINANCE_TEAM_NUMBER]
[YOUR_SUPPORT_TEAM_NUMBER]
Step 4: Import & Run
Import the workflow JSON into n8n.
Adjust prompts, labels, and routing logic as needed.
Execute and monitor results.
